I'm fitting a replacement oil cooler to the 280 and I need three new seals.
1. Cooler to engine block.
2. Filter housing to cooler
3. Seal inside the filter housing where the threaded extension passes through.

Does anyone know if these are still available?

Yes they are. I had the cooler to engine block one fail on my capper just before Xmas. Didn't half throw the oil out quick. They're still on Ford parts list. Failing that, the O rings are the same size as the ones on the oil filters.

cooler to enigne 1579875
filter to cooler 1023905
o/f extension 6026275(nut seal)
" 6100041
" 1023905


you should find m.w.r. keep em all matey if it helps.
